Hello all,
I live in England and am (fortunately) still in receipt of DLA. I had expected to be invited to apply for PIP by now. Of course, Covid 19 has set everything back but I can't find any up to date info on whether DLA claimants are still being asked to start the PIP process.
I apologise if I am asking the equivalent of how long is a piece of string! Yet, does anyone know if the PIP process for current DLA claimants is still going on at the moment?

Hi Susie
DLA to PIP transfers are still ongoing in England. Cannot give you any idea on the length of time it is taking, apart from it is variable.

Susie
I read earlier in the week that the project, which was already running late is estimated to have been delayed by at least two more years due to the pandemic.
